Richmond, SF Play Host to More Car Fires

Richmond, SF Play Host to More Car Fires

Well, this is getting downright creepy. Two "deliberately set" cars were set ablaze last night in the city of Richmond. BCN reports, that "[t]he first occurred at a home in the 600 block of 12th Street at around 11:45 p.m." where a 1999 Pontiac Grand Am was toasted. Then, around two hours later, a "second fire was reported in a driveway in the 4300 block of Center Avenue at around 1:40 a.m.," this time a 1990 Mitsubishi.

Auto arson struck the streets of San Francisco, which we haven't seen in months. BCN goes on to report that firefighters responded to a car blaze "near 34th Avenue and Taraval Street in the city's Parkside neighborhood at about 2:30 a.m."

No one was injured. Authorities are trying to figure out if the all of the recent carson activity, if you will, is related.
